Output 770a504742739ae65f307e5556ba086526d0f2f4a7773fec25b112d9f1fc68ac:0

value
304594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95756ba15cbc854b8c7161e45e5c941c14e0ad65 OP_EQUAL
address
3FKHGe8mVTTU7GH3TmWmhcXbjZYNdrHhBe
transaction
770a504742739ae65f307e5556ba086526d0f2f4a7773fec25b112d9f1fc68ac
confirmations
374528
spent
true